Darwin Pride Festival: Rainbow Territory Equality Forum

October 5, 2015 @ 5:30 pm - 7:30 pm

Free

Rainbow Territory is proud to be facilitating an equality forum as part of the Darwin Pride Festival 2015.

All people in Darwin are welcome to attend this discussion focusing on discrimination and inequRainbow Territory official logoality experienced by the lesbian, gay, bisexual, trans, intersex and queer (LGBTIQ) community.

The forum is chance for the community and its allies to get together, talk, listen, and be inspired. All voices are welcome, young people, older people, those who do not identify as LGBTIQ, parents and friends of LGBTIQ people, and those who don’t know any LGBTIQ people.

What the equality forum will discuss:

What does equality mean to you?
What is your current experience of discrimination in the Northern Territory?
What future do you want to see for yourself, your community and the Territory?
What are the ways you think you and the community can make this future come about?

Formed in September 2014, Rainbow Territory is an unfunded Northern Territory community group that advocate for the human rights of Northern Territorians who identify as lesbian, gay, bisexual, transgender, intersex and queer (‘LGBTIQ’).

Rainbow Territory aims to develop a safer, fairer and a more inclusive Northern Territory.
